Lakeland is a city in Polk County, Florida, United States. It is the county seat of Polk County. The population was 100,710 at the 2010 census. Lakeland is located in the central region of Florida, approximately 35 miles (56 km) east of Tampa and 55 miles (89 km) southwest of Orlando. St. Louis Park is a city in Hennepin County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 45,250 at the 2010 census. St. Louis Park is located in the Twin Cities metropolitan area, approximately 5 miles (8 km) west of downtown Minneapolis.
